1
0
mirror of https://github.com/nmasur/dotfiles synced 2025-05-20 13:55:52 +00:00

make vmagent and sshd default for linux hosts

This commit is contained in:
Noah Masur 2025-04-11 21:45:46 -04:00
parent fbaa6f8894
commit 7182ca7cd4
No known key found for this signature in database
3 changed files with 5 additions and 1 deletions
platforms/nixos/modules/nmasur
presets/services/metrics
profiles

@ -53,6 +53,9 @@ in
];
};
# Don't enable vmagent because we already have victoriametrics running anyway
services.vmagent.enable = lib.mkForce false;
systemd.services.vmauth = lib.mkIf config.services.victoriametrics.enable {
description = "VictoriaMetrics basic auth proxy";
after = [ "network.target" ];

@ -23,7 +23,9 @@ in
};
services = {
nix.enable = lib.mkDefault true;
openssh.enable = lib.mkDefault true;
prometheus-exporters.enable = lib.mkDefault true;
vm-agent.enable = lib.mkDefault true;
};
};

@ -36,7 +36,6 @@ in
paperless.enable = lib.mkDefault true;
postgresql.enable = lib.mkDefault true;
samba.enable = lib.mkDefault true;
vm-agent.enable = lib.mkDefault true;
};
};